Lake Marion, 110,000 acres of the Santee Cooper system's upper reservoir in Clarendon, Orangeburg, and Calhoun Counties, is the largest lake in South Carolina — a reservoir whose forested stump fields (the remnant of the flooded bottomland forest from the 1941 impoundment) give the striped bass and largemouth bass the specific structural habitat that makes Lake Marion one of the most consistently productive large-lake bass fisheries in the Southeast. The world-record freshwater striped bass of 55 pounds was caught in the Santee Cooper system in 1963, and the current record's legacy continues to draw the trophy striper market to the Santee Lakes from across the eastern United States. Santee State Park, 20 miles northwest of Cross on US-301 in Orangeburg County, provides the Lake Marion shoreline recreation — the park's two fishing piers, the boat ramp, the nature trails, and the reconstructed Santee Indian mound give the state park the complete public access to Lake Marion's eastern shore that the surrounding private development otherwise limits. The park's observation pier gives guests the most accessible Lake Marion sunset viewshed of the reservoir's upper basin in the Santee Cooper system's most publicly accessible state park unit.
